`._(92)^(238)U` has 92 protons and `238` nucleons. It decays by emitting an alpha particle and becomes:

A

`._(92)^(234)U`

B

`._(90)^(234)Th`

C

`._(92)^(235)U`

D

`._(93)^(237)Np`

The correct Answer is:
b

As a general rule in any decay sum of mass number `A` and atomic number `Z` must be same on both sides.
Let the daughter nucleus be `._(Z)^(A)X`
So, reaction can be shown as
`._(92)^(238)U rarr._(Z)^(A)X+He`
From conservation of atomic mass
`238= A+4 implies A= 234`
From conservation of atomic number
`92= Z+2`
`implies Z= 90`
So, the resultant nucleus is `._(90)^(234)X` i.e., `._(90)^(234)Th`.
